Robert James Ritchie, better known by his stage name Kid Rock (originally Bobby Shazam), is an American singer, songwriter, and rapper. His music incorporates elements of rock, hip hop, country, and heavy metal. He is a self-taught musician who plays all of the instruments in his backing band and produced all but two of his albums. Kid Rock began his career as a rapper and DJ in 1990, with the publication of his debut album Grits Sandwiches for Breakfast on Jive Records.

Robert James Ritchie Image: Instagram

He established a distinct sound with his independent releases The Polyfuze Method (1993) and Early Mornin’ Stoned Pimp (1996), which was fully realized on his breakthrough album Devil Without a Cause (1998).
